java的服务返回文本,如何展示?
写了一个servlet,可以返回一个图片,也可以返回一个数字
对于前者在html页面中使用 <img src="http://127.0.0.1/serv?a=1">即可在页面中显示出来
对于后者怎么写呢?
http://127.0.0.1/serv?a=2,在页面中显示的是这个地址,而不是返回的数字结果。
怎么办?
在JAVA后台把http://127.0.0.1/serv?a=2存到request里
request.setAttribute("url","http://127.0.0.1/serv?a=2");
然后在转向的页面里写 <img src="+${requestScope.url}+">
HTML code:
<script>
window.onload=function(){
document.getElementById("pad").innerHTML = document.getElementById("hf").contentWindow.document.body.innerHTML;
}
</script>
<span id="pad"></span>
<iframe id="hf" src="http://127.0.0.1/serv?a=2" style="display:none"></iframe>
多谢hookee!
这个方法好用的很
能否大概说一下原理?
另外我也看到说
用dom动态创建一个script对象
var script=document.createElement("script");
script.src=imgsrc;
document.body.appendChild(script);
这种方法能实现要求的功能么?
多谢
相关问答:
现在遇到这样一个问题:
在java 中编写swing程序, 添加按钮jbServerStart,目的是当点击jbServerStart时,程序会自动创建两个与其他终端通信的对象,代码如下:
private Container createButtonPane ......
查API,看到FeatrueFactory有这个方法
public Feature createPolyLine(double[][] thePoints,
R ......
我在eclipse中写了一个播放音乐的类,并把音乐文件和类文件放在了一起,结果运行时,出现错误,说是音乐文件那个是空的,但是在jcreator用同样的方法结果是可以运行的,请求高说指教,告诉为什么?急
你若是在Windo ......
我想用Java写一个程序,就是我想在运行代码后,在指定的时间打开某程序,例如我运行代码后,讲在12:00打开"D:\Program Files\Tencent\QQ2009\Bin\QQ.exe"这个程序,求高人指点。还有可能的话在指定的时间 ......
Java code:
public static void main(String[] args)throws Exception {
String json="{\"installer_id\":\"00000003\",\"installer_name\":\"王五\& ......